Kirchlengern to Kinderdijk: A Comprehensive Guide

Languages Spoken

  • German (Kirchlengern)
  • Dutch (Kinderdijk)
  • English (widely spoken in both countries)

Currency

  • Euro (€) in both Kirchlengern and Kinderdijk

Distance

  • Approximately 220 kilometers (137 miles)

How to Reach Kinderdijk from Kirchlengern

Mode of Transport Duration Approximate Cost
Car 2 hours 30 minutes €30-€50 (gas, tolls, parking)
Train 3 hours 15 minutes €40-€70 (including transfers)
Bus 4 hours 30 minutes €30-€45 (including transfers)

Best Time to Visit Kinderdijk

  • Spring (March-May) and Autumn (September-November): Pleasant weather for sightseeing
  • Summer (June-August): Peak season with more crowds
  • Winter (December-February): Can be cold and rainy, but offers unique winter landscapes

What to Eat in Kinderdijk

  • Stroopwafels (Dutch caramel waffles)
  • Poffertjes (mini pancakes)
  • Herring (raw or pickled)
  • Gouda cheese
  • Bitterballen (fried meatballs)

Where to Go in Kinderdijk

  • Kinderdijk UNESCO World Heritage Site (windmills)
  • Alblasserwaard Museum (local history and culture)
  • The Biesbosch National Park (nature reserve with waterways and hiking trails)
  • Dordrecht (historic city with canals and markets)
  • Rotterdam (modern city with architecture and museums)

FAQs

  • Is it easy to get around Kinderdijk?
    Yes, Kinderdijk is a small town and most attractions are within walking distance or a short bus ride.
  • Can I visit the windmills for free?
    No, there is an entrance fee to enter the Kinderdijk UNESCO World Heritage Site.
  • Are there any day trips to Kinderdijk from Amsterdam?
    Yes, many tour operators offer day trips to Kinderdijk from Amsterdam, which usually include transportation and a guided tour.
